Latest Patents

Among his latest patents, the "Rapid Hydrosilylation Cure Composition" stands out. This composition includes a blend of linear and resinous alkenyl functionalized polyorganosiloxanes, along with a blend of linear and resinous silyl hydride functionalized polyorganosiloxanes. It also features a hydrosilylation catalyst, where the linear silyl hydride functionalized polyorganosiloxanes have a specific ratio of D/D that is greater than 2.0 and less than 14. The molar ratio of silyl hydride hydrogens to the sum of terminal alkenyl functionality on the alkenyl functionalized polyorganosiloxane is maintained between 1.2 and 2.2.

Another notable patent is the "Injection Moldable Silicone Composition." This composition comprises a silicone resin, a secondary silicone resin, a siloxane polymer, a silicone crosslinker, and a hydrosilylation catalyst. The ratio of silicon-bonded hydrogen atoms to carbon-carbon double bonds in this composition ranges from 1.2 to 2.2, showcasing his innovative approach to silicone materials.
